6D ionization cooling channel with resonant dispersion generation
2007
2007 IEEE Particle Accelerator Conference (PAC)
For muons with preferable for ionization cooling momentum <300MeV/c the longitudinal motion is naturally undamped. In order to provide the longitudinal damping a correlation between muon momentum and transverse position -described in terms of the dispersion function -should be introduced.
